Transaction 8687275e3b556724faa3b20f4b34d251b527f6be36c6c7e96bb8f291c246120d

1 Input
2 Outputs
  • 8687275e3b556724faa3b20f4b34d251b527f6be36c6c7e96bb8f291c246120d:0
  • value  19879
    address  124WyVpDVMkTWQKsM4AsF1VKjp52dH9Jcs
  • 8687275e3b556724faa3b20f4b34d251b527f6be36c6c7e96bb8f291c246120d:1
  • value  1461845
    address  1NVntFFYhYVMe3uJRXnoggx9xdEc3trp4X